inter application communication in wicket

2011-01-09 Thread sap2000

Hi, 

Can anybody please throw some light on how two wicket applications, deployed
into the same container can interact with each other? 

Basic requirement is,  parameters should be passed from component in
Application1 to component in Application2, when Application2 is called from
Application1 via click of a link or button. 

Thanks.

removing SimpleAttributeModifier after added

2011-01-09 Thread Altuğ Bilgin Altıntaş
Hi,

Java code:

final WebMarkupContainer delete = new WebMarkupContainer("delete");
delete.setOutputMarkupPlaceholderTag(true);
delete.add(new SimpleAttributeModifier("filter", "false"));

html :

 

then after i want to remove SimpleAttributeModifier - filter" from
WebMarkupContainer - delete,

Are there any way to to this ?

Thanks.
